II. Benefits of having a cat castle

Cat castles provide a number of benefits for cats, including:

  • A place to play
  • A place to hide
  • A place to sleep
  • A place to climb
  • A place to scratch
  • A place to observe their surroundings

Cat castles can also help to improve your cat’s mental and physical health. By providing your cat with a safe and stimulating environment, you can help to keep them happy and healthy.

III. Different types of cat castles

There are many different types of cat castles available on the market, each with its own unique features and benefits. Some of the most popular types of cat castles include:

  • Cat trees
  • Cat condos
  • Cat shelves
  • Cat tunnels
  • Cat hammocks

Each type of cat castle offers its own set of benefits, so it is important to choose the type that is best suited for your cat’s individual needs. For example, if your cat is an active climber, a cat tree may be a good option. If your cat prefers to lounge in a quiet spot, a cat condo or shelf may be a better choice.

When choosing a cat castle, it is also important to consider the size of your cat. Make sure that the castle is large enough for your cat to comfortably move around in and to play in. You should also consider the weight of your cat, as some cat castles are not designed to support heavy cats.

Finally, you should consider the material of the cat castle. Some cat castles are made from wood, while others are made from fabric or plastic. The material that you choose will depend on your personal preference and the needs of your cat.

V. How to build a cat castle

Building a cat castle is a fun and rewarding project that can provide your feline friend with hours of entertainment. There are many different ways to build a cat castle, so you can choose the design that best suits your needs and budget.

Here are the basic steps involved in building a cat castle:

  1. Choose a location for your cat castle. It should be in a quiet area where your cat can relax and play.
  2. Gather your materials. You will need a sturdy base, such as a piece of plywood or cardboard, as well as fabric, batting, and other materials to create the walls and roof of the castle.
  3. Assemble the base of the castle. You can use screws, nails, or glue to attach the pieces together.
  4. Cover the base with fabric. This will help to insulate the castle and make it more comfortable for your cat.
  5. Add the walls and roof of the castle. You can use cardboard boxes, fabric, or other materials to create the walls and roof.
  6. Decorate the castle to your cat’s liking. You can add catnip, toys, or other items to make the castle more fun for your cat.
  7. Place the castle in your cat’s favorite spot and let them enjoy it!

Here are some tips for building a cat castle that your cat will love:

  • Make sure the castle is big enough for your cat to comfortably move around in.
  • Include plenty of hiding places and climbing spaces.
  • Use materials that are soft and comfortable for your cat to lay on.
  • Add catnip or other toys to encourage your cat to play in the castle.

With a little creativity and effort, you can build a cat castle that will provide your feline friend with hours of fun and entertainment.

VII. How to clean a cat castle

Cleaning your cat castle regularly is important to keep it smelling fresh and to prevent the spread of bacteria. Here are a few tips for cleaning your cat castle:

  • Remove all of the bedding and toys from the castle and wash them in hot water with soap.
  • Wipe down the inside of the castle with a damp cloth.
  • If the castle is made of fabric, you can also vacuum it to remove any dirt or hair.
  • If the castle is made of wood or plastic, you can use a mild cleaning solution to wipe it down.
  • Be sure to dry the castle completely before putting it back in your cat’s room.

By following these tips, you can help keep your cat castle clean and free of bacteria, which will help keep your cat healthy and happy.

Common problems with cat castles

Here are some common problems with cat castles and how to solve them:

  • The castle is too small.

    Make sure the castle is big enough for your cat to comfortably move around in. The castle should also have plenty of space for your cat to climb, jump, and play.

  • The castle is too high.

    If the castle is too high, your cat may not be able to get to the top. Make sure the castle is low enough for your cat to reach all of the levels.

  • The castle is too unstable.

    If the castle is unstable, it could fall over and hurt your cat. Make sure the castle is securely built and that it is not wobbly.

  • The castle is too hard to clean.

    Make sure the castle is easy to clean. The castle should have removable covers that can be washed in the washing machine.

  • The castle is too boring.

    Add some interesting features to the castle to make it more fun for your cat. You can add toys, scratching posts, or other things for your cat to play with.
